In the end of October an historical event transpired. Los Santos City Council and the Board of Police Commissioners introduced the first and youngest female Chief of Police to ever serve the Los Santos Police Department.

On October 30, 2013, around 5 p.m., the Los Santos Police Department held an internal meeting. In conjunction with the Los Santos City Council and the Board of Police Commissioners. Who sworn in the new and promising police Captain Rachel Walker, 29, as the new Chief of Police for the Department. The now former interim Chief Waylon Becket, 40, with an extensive law enforcement and administrative background will return to Detroit City Police Department.

The newly appointed police Chief has pledged to improve police services. By bringing awareness and resolve, to the on-going effort to combat and end the modern day human trafficking. The Chief also pledges to combat the gang and drug problem in the City of Los Santos. But makes no comment as to how.

Chief Walker now oversees the third largest police department in the United States, managing 10,000 sworn officers and civilian employees, 3.8 million people, with an annual budget that exceeds one point one billion dollars. Walker was born in Las Vegas, Nevada, in 1984. She was educated locally and attended University of Las Vegas, where he graduated with a Master's Degree in Criminal Justice Administration.

Chief Walker transitioned to the Los Santos Police Department in November, 2010, after serving six years and seven months with the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department.

The new police chief says she's committed to reducing violence and making the Los Santos Police Department the best police agency in the US.

Today, two SAN members were physically assaulted at Idlewood Gas Station. The offender, name unknown, hit one member in the face for taking a photo he was partially seen in. Then he retaliated by hitting another member in the back of the head.

Thankfully, an officer of the Los Santos Police Department saw the incident and the man was quickly tazed. After recovering, the offender tried to evade on foot but was quickly caught and tazed again.

We are including a picture of thie man, in the hopes we can prevent any other unnecessary violent acts.



 


Los Santos: Earlier today patrol officers from the LSPD's Office of Operations, City Patrol Unit arrested 28-year-old Carlos Reyes, a resident of the Idlewood of Los Santos, for sexual assault. Reyes was an employee of a local 24/7. 

On October 29th, 2013, around 07:43 p.m., LSPD patrol officers were in the area of the Pershing Square's Mall when they responded to and observed a group of men and women involved in a physical altercation. One of the men, Carlos Reyes, 28, was accused of having stalked, threatened, groped and tried to kidnap a 24-year-old woman who wishes to remain anonymous. 

One of the men at the scene, Bradley Callaghan, 18, had according to the police report intercepted Reyes only a minute before the officers arrived. Which has been identified as one the major factors that led to the successful arrest. Callaghan was later cleared of all suspicion of crime.
